【交换机的原理与基础配置】

一、交换机的工作原理

当交换机收到数据时,它会检查它的目的MAC地址,然后把数据从目的主机所在的接口转发出去。交换机之所以能实现这一功能,是因为交换机内部有一个MAC地址表,MAC地址表记录了网络中所有MAC地址与该交换机各端口的对应信息。某一数据帧需要转发时,交换机根据该数据帧的目的MAC地址来查找MAC地址表,从而得到该地址对应的端口,即知道具有该MAC地址的设备是连接在交换机的哪个端口上,然后交换机把数据帧从该端口转发出去。

1.交换机根据收到数据帧中的源MAC地址建立该地址同交换机端口的映射,并将其写入MAC地址表中。
2.交换机将数据帧中的目的MAC地址同已建立的MAC地址表进行比较,以决定由哪个端口进行转发。
3.如数据帧中的目的MAC地址不在MAC地址表中,则向所有端口转发。这一过程称为泛洪(flood)。
4.广播帧和组播帧向所有的端口转发。

二、交换机的功能

学习功能---------数据帧经过交换机,交换机会自动学习数据帧的源mac地址
转发功能---------数据帧经过交换机,会在mac表中查找数据帧的目的mac,查找成功,会从相应的接口转发数据
查询功能(泛洪)---------数据帧经过交换机,会在mac表中查找数据帧的目的mac,查找失败,会从所有接口转发相同数据(泛洪)
刷新功能---------交换机默认300s刷新一次mac地址表

三、华为交换机的基础命令

华为交换机的三种视图:
用户视图
[Huawei]系统视图
[Huawei-Ethernet0/0/1]接口视图
[Huawei-vlan10]vlan视图

display version //查看版本号
Huawei Versatile Routing Platform Software
VRP ® software, Version 5.110 (S3700 V200R001C00) VRP:华为设备的操作系统平台,装了这个系统之后可以支持很多协议,功能等
Copyright © 2000-2011 HUAWEI TECH CO., LTD //指明这是一个华为的设备

Quidway S3700-26C-HI Routing Switch uptime is 0 week, 0 day, 0 hour, 3 minutes //指明运行了多长时间,当你开启时开始计算

dis ver —>命令可以简写

display saved-configuration 使用display saved-configuration命令可以查看交换机下次启动时的配置文件信息
display current-configuration 交换机运行过程中正在生效的配置称为当前配置
display startup 交换机上电时,从默认存储路径中读取配置文件进行交换机的初始化操作,因此该配置文件中的配置称为初始配置

---- More ---- 当命令太多一页翻不完时出现more,可按空格和回车键继续看,不看了就ctrl+c

system-view 或 sys //进入系统视图

[Huawei]sysname sw1 或 [Huawei]sys sw1 //更改设备名,区分2个简写的sys代表的意思不同

[sw1]display bridge mac-address
System bridge MAC address: 4c1f-ccf1-10b5 //显示交换机mac地址

dis int Ethernet0/0/1 //查看接口详细信息,包括状态、mac地址等
Ethernet0/0/1 current state : UP
Line protocol current state : UP
Description:
Switch Port, PVID : 1, TPID : 8100(Hex), The Maximum Frame Length is 9216
IP Sending Frames’ Format is PKTFMT_ETHNT_2, Hardware address is 4c1f-ccf1-10b5
Last physical up time : 2021-02-19 17:04:16 UTC-08:00
Last physical down time : 2021-02-19 16:23:41 UTC-08:00
Current system time: 2021-02-19 17:09:28-08:00
Hardware address is 4c1f-ccf1-10b5
Last 300 seconds input rate 0 bytes/sec, 0 packets/sec
Last 300 seconds output rate 0 bytes/sec, 0 packets/sec
Input: 0 bytes, 0 packets
Output: 17017 bytes, 143 packets
Input:
Unicast: 0 packets, Multicast: 0 packets
Broadcast: 0 packets
Output:
Unicast: 0 packets, Multicast: 143 packets
Broadcast: 0 packets
Input bandwidth utilization : 0%
Output bandwidth utilization : 0%

[Huawei]int e0/0/1
[Huawei-Ethernet0/0/1]display this //显示接口当前配置

[Huawei]quit //退回到上一层

[Huawei-Ethernet0/0/1]return //如果跨层返回用return或ctrl+z

save //保存设置

[Huawei]clear configuration interface e0/0/1 //清除接口的配置,需指定接口

reset saved-configuration——清除已保存的配置
reboot——重启(未保存的当前配置会消失)

?:命令帮助/命令提示
TAB键:命令补全

sys //设置用console线连接时永不超时,默认是10min
[Huawei]user-interface console 0
[Huawei-ui-console0]idle-timeout 0

直接在接口模式下切换到其他接口不用退出当前视图
[SW1]int e0/0/2
[SW1-Ethernet0/0/2]int e0/0/1
[SW1-Ethernet0/0/1]

查看mac地址表
dis mac-address

配置双工模式及速率
[SW1-Ethernet0/0/1]undo negotiation auto #关闭自协商功能,默认是自动协商,需先关闭之后可手动设置速率

[SW1-Ethernet0/0/1]duplex full/half //full全双工,half半双工

[SW1-Ethernet0/0/1]speed 10/100 //配置接口速率10M/100M

undo terminal monitor 关闭监视功能
Info: Current terminal monitor is off.

[R1]undo info-center enable 禁止弹出接口信息
Info: Information center is disabled.

想取消命令或者激活接口都可以使用undo
用户视图模式切换至系统视图模式[Huawei]
system-view
sys
退回用户视图
ctrl+z
[Huawei] quit

1、历史命令查询
[Huawei] display history-command

2、配置主机名
system-view
[Huawei] sysname Router1

3、状态信息查询
display version ####查看VRP版本
display users ####查看用户终端信息

4、进入接口模式并查看信息
sys
[Huawei]int e0/0/1
[Huawei-GigabitEthernet0/0/1]dis this ####查看当前视图下的配置信息

5、配置文件管理命令
[Huawei]display saved-configuration ###查看设备保存的信息
[Huawei]display current-configuration ###查看设备当前配置的信息
save ###保存配置
reset saved-configuration ###擦除存储设备中的配置文件(初始化)
compare configuration ###比较当前配置信息与存储设备中的保存文件是否一致

6、关闭华为的信息提示中心
[Huawei]undo info-center enable
或者
undo terminal monitor

7、永不超时
[Huawei]user-interface console 0
[Huawei-ui-console0]idle-timeout 0 0

8、配置双工及速率命令
sys
[Huawei]int g0/0/1
[SW1-Ethernet0/0/1]undo negotiation auto ###关闭自动协商
[SW1-Ethernet0/0/1]speed 100 ###调至速率100M
[SW1-Ethernet0/0/1]duplex full ###调至全双工模式, 解释:full:Full-Duplex(全双工模式) half:Half-Duplex(半双工模式)

9、保存配置
save

10、设置远程登录密码
[Huawei]user-interface vty 0 4 #0是初始值,4是结束值。表示可同时打开5个会话进入交换机去配置命令
[Huawei-ui-vty0-4]authentication-mode password
[Huawei-ui-vty0-4]set authentication password simple 222
[Huawei-ui-vty0-4]user privilege level 3
[Huawei-ui-vty0-4]dis this

  • 0
    点赞
  • 4
    收藏
    觉得还不错? 一键收藏
  • 1
    评论
根据引用中提供的信息,交换机配置实验总结应包括实验目的、环境/工具、步骤、结果和心得。根据引用和引用中的信息,通过模拟实验过程可以深入了解三层交换机的功能、特点及工作原理,并掌握三层交换机实现路由功能的方法。因此,交换机配置实验总结应结合引用、和的内容来回答用户的问题。 下面是一个示例回答: 通过进行交换机配置实验,我深入了解了交换机基础配置和三层交换机的功能、特点及工作原理。在实验中,我使用了《计算机网络(自顶向下方法)》中提到的步骤和工具,例如使用tracer 5.3来模拟实验过程。同时,我还参考了思科的3560和华为的3526这两种具有路由功能的三层交换机。 在配置实验中,我按照指导书中的步骤进行了操作,包括设置交换机的基本参数、配置VLAN、实现端口的互连等。通过这些步骤,我成功地配置交换机,并能够实现正常的数据转发和路由功能。 在实验结果方面,我观察到交换机正确地转发了数据包,并且能够根据目的MAC地址和VLAN信息将数据包发送到正确的端口。此外,我还测试了交换机的路由功能,通过配置IP地址和路由表,实现了不同VLAN之间的通信。 通过这次实验,我对交换机基础配置和三层交换机的工作原理有了更深入的认识。我了解到三层交换机实际上是在具有路由功能的交换机上实现的,并且可以使用路由表来实现不同子网之间的通信。这对于构建大型网络和实现网络分割非常有用。 总的来说,交换机配置实验使我更加熟悉了交换机的基本操作和三层交换机的功能。通过实验,我不仅掌握了配置交换机的步骤和方法,还深入了解了三层交换机的工作原理和路由功能的实现方式。这对我今后的网络工程师职业发展将有很大的帮助。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值